20dB VHF Amplifier Circuit

  • This is a circuit for amplifier that can be used for VHF only. The amplifier is a circuit of high frequency RF with distinguishable materials. The amplifier as circuit strengthens the tendency of signal with concrete aid, depending on the frequency of signal. This is the figure of the circuit;


    In this circuits are not included in joint action circuits. With that way is covered a wide spectrum of frequencies, without is differentiated abruptly the aid as for the frequency. With this provision we have smaller gain but big breadth of frequencies. The two rungs are same, with the same prices of materials and each rung offer aid roughly 10dB. The transistors and the remainder materials, because the industrial manufacture, have almost the same characteristics. Associates the particular characteristics of demagogues are altered mainly the aid of rung.

    Each rung uses a transistor of type npn in provision of common emitter that functions in order A. his rungs works in provision of common emitter with null resistance in emitter. In each rung a network of resistances between the collectors and the bases polarize the transistors and ensures the operation of circuit. The junction between the rungs becomes via ceramic capacitors of small capacity from 0,1nF until 0,22nF (at preference ceramic). In the place of two rungs we can try various transistors of independent company or even different between them. The circuit of course cannot work with all of them. The tendency of catering should emanate from stabilised power supply with tendency 12V. Depending on the tendency of catering and the type of transistor, in each rung of amplifier it needs enter also different resistances.
